About the Book

Now fully updated, this widely respected text traces the lineage and development of Russian foreign policy with the insight that comes from historical perspective. The fifth edition incorporates new and fully updated coverage of issues including relations with the major powers and with other post-communist states, international security issues including arms control issues and grounds for sanctions and intervention, and domestic and regional issues related to natural resource politics, human rights, Islamism and terrorism.perspective. Chronologically organized chapters highlight the continuities of Russias behavior in the world since tsarist times as well as the major sources of change and variability over the revolutionary period, wartime alliances and cold war, dtente, the Soviet collapse, and the first post-communist decades. The fifth edition incorporates new and fully updated coverage of issues including relations with the major powers and with other post-communist states, international security issues including arms control issues and grounds for sanctions and intervention, and domestic and regional issues related to natural resource politics, human rights, Islamism and terrorism. New coauthor Vidya Nadkarni strengthens the books coverage of issues related to Asia. The basic framework used in the book is a modified realism that stresses the balance of power and the importance of national interest, and identifies several factors (both internal and external) that condition Russian policy. The interpretations are original and based on a mix of primary and secondary sources.

About the Author :
Robert H. Donaldson, educated at Harvard University, is Trustees Professor Emeritus of Political Science at the University of Tulsa. Past president of both the University of Tulsa and Fairleigh Dickinson University, he also has taught and held administrative positions at Lehman College of the City University of New York and Vanderbilt University. He has served at the U.S. Department of State as International Affairs Fellow of the Council on Foreign Relations, and at the Strategic Studies Institute of the U.S. Army War College as visiting research professor. Professor Donaldson has written extensively on Soviet and Russian politics and foreign policy and has authored or coauthored five other books. Joseph L. Nogee, professor emeritus at the University of Houston, was educated at the Georgetown School of Foreign Service, the University of Chicago, and Yale University. Professor Nogee also has taught at Vanderbilt University, New York University, the University of Virginia, Rice University, and the U.S. Army War College. His teaching and research areas are international politics and Soviet and Russian politics. He is the author, coauthor, or editor of eight books, including Russian Politics: The Struggle for a New Order (1996). Vidya Nadkarni, Professor of Political Science at the University of San Diego, has taught there since 1990. She was educated at St. Xavier’s College, University of Bombay, Jawaharlal Nehru University, New Delhi, and the University of British Columbia. Dr. Nadkarni teaches courses in the area of international relations and foreign policy, and her research interests center on the foreign policies of resurgent (Russia) and aspiring (China, India) global powers. She is author of Strategic Partnerships in Asia: Balancing without Alliances (2010) and co-editor of Emerging Powers in a Comparative Perspective: The Political and Economic Rise of the BRIC Countries (2012).
